Before the release of the Game Boy Color, the original Game Boy was very popular in the early and late 90's. It is currently the second best-selling hand-held console of all time, the Nintendo DS being the first. The Game Boy and Game Boy Color were discontinued in the early 2000s in favor of the subsequent Game Boy Advance, released in 2001. Upon the Game Boy's release in the United States, it sold its entire shipment of one million units within a few weeks. The Game Boy and its successor, the Game Boy Color, have sold over 118 million units worldwide. The Game Boy beat its rivals and became a tremendous success.
During its early lifetime, the Game Boy mainly competed with Sega's Game Gear, Atari's Lynx, and NEC's TurboExpress. The handheld console also released "Super Mario Land". It was either bought as a standalone unit or bundled with the puzzle game Tetris.
The Game Boy is Nintendo's second handheld system following the Game & Watch series introduced in 1980 and it combined features from both the Nintendo Entertainment System and Game & Watch.
